Why this rating

This daycare earned 4 out of 5 stars overall. Process quality reflects a Maryland EXCELS rating of Level 1 (out of 5) and NAEYC accreditation. Structural quality reflects a license in good standing. The structural rating also includes Maryland's licensing baseline — what every licensed daycare in the state must meet. Maryland caps infant ratios at 1:3, toddler ratios at 1:3, and preschool ratios at 1:10. Lead teachers must hold a High School Diploma. Teachers must complete 12 hours of annual training.

Across 5 inspections since 2025, the issues cited most often were Staff-to-Child Ratios & Group Size (4), Discipline & Adult-Child Interaction (3), and Hazardous Materials Handling (2). None of the 13 findings were critical.
